Alonso testing accident still being investigated

The reasons behind Fernando Alonso's crash during pre-season testing in Barcelona is still yet to be determined, but McLaren maintains it has 'nothing to hide' from its end. The two-time world champion is missing the opening round of the 2015 F1 season in Australia after crashing his McLaren at the Circuit de Catalunya. Briefly knocked unconscious and suffering a concussion, though Alonso was passed as fit by McLaren, his own doctors determined that he should not race in Melbourne. As it stands, there remains no clear justification for Alonso's accident, but McLaren says its own investigations have ruled out any technically-induced reason for his off, even if FIA is yet to conclude its own...
